Not really. Ukraine had perhaps the most comprehensive ground based air defense network in Europe apart from Russia by virtue of the sheer quantity of S300 batteries.

The problem they faced last winter was that they were finally starting to run low on missiles and that using S300 on $20,000 drones was incredibly wasteful.

The only capability they were really missing as opposed to just running short on was the anti ballistic missile capabilities.
